Subject: Key rotation — PinGuard dependency policy service

Team, as part of our quarterly rotation, the credential used by PinGuard to enforce dependency pinning checks has been replaced. Old keys stop working Friday. Update any saved support runbooks accordingly. The new key for the internal policy endpoint is included below.

API key for yagag-fawif: zpat4_Gful

Handover note for the eng sync: the memory leak in the Lanternfish image cache is narrowed down but not fixed. Evicted thumbnails keep a live reference via the decode-callback map, so heap grows ~40MB/hour under gallery load. I've added instrumentation on the eviction path and a repro script in the `leakbench` branch. Fix likely means weak references in the callback registry. Ongoing ownership transfers to the engineer named below.

approver of badug-fahog = Raliel Quenox Gorius

Alert: SpokeShift Rebalancing Queue Backlog. This fires when the rebalancing planner for the Velotra bike-share network falls more than 30 minutes behind schedule, meaning dock-fullness predictions are going stale. Riders in dense zones like the Harlow Quarter may start seeing empty stations. Usual causes are a stuck planner worker or a delayed station telemetry feed. Check worker health first, then verify the telemetry ingest timestamps. Full triage steps for new responders are documented on the internal page below.

runbook for tagug-hafog: https://jira.lumiclabs.internal/projects/pages/pages/9773c0d8

Subject: Marlow Point Lease — Update

Team,

We've reached preliminary terms with Quillstone Properties on the Marlow Point office: five-year renewal, 3% annual escalator, landlord covers HVAC upgrades. Sales operations won't be disrupted; the showroom stays open throughout. Final documents expected within two weeks. Please keep client messaging unchanged. The confidential rationale is set out below.

confidential, yagap-tawep: The southern region missed its Kasox quota by 5.4 percent last quarter. Eliirek Freight plans to lower the Rusvan list price by 26.8 percent in September. The board signed off on a budget of $500.9 million for Project Brivan. The renewal with Casokax Foods closes at $232.6 million a year, 60.3 percent above the last contract.